                      What Socalguns meant was that there is no limit to the number of long guns you can purchase on one DROS. Legally, you can purchase every long gun at the Big 5 store for one DROS fee. Some dealers make up their own limit for some reason. Maybe Big 5 has a company policy of only doing 5 guns per DROS. Some dealers think you can only transfer the number of guns that the federal Form 4473 has spaces for, but they are incorrect. Socalguns is just trying to help put an end to this kind of misinformation.

                        for a shooter, as most of these are, bore is everything. fortunately, Big5 employees seem to be very understanding when selling guns. bring a cleaning rod and punch the bores if need be. if the metal and wood are sound, everything else is aesthetics.

                          I picked up a M44, made in 1945, for $79 + DROS. The gun is an arsenal refinish but is in excellent condition.

                          When you buy one, take a look at the one they have for display. That will give you an idea of the general condition of the ones in the back.

                          If you like what you see, then ask to see a rifle from the back. Make sure that you have old clothes on, because you are going to get cosmoline on you.

                          Check the muzzle and see if it is shot out. Drop a 30 call bullet down the end and make sure it does not go in too far. Some of the 38s have been countered bored, so keep an eye out for that.

                          Next, take a look at the rifling. To do so, you will most likely have to run a patch down the barrel. At the time I bought mine, I did not have a cleaning kit with me, but I got lucky and got a pristine bore.

                          Last, check the trigger. Some of them are over 20lbs and others are a bit heavy but smooth as silk.

                          All in all, the MN is the best bang for the buck out here IMO, and everyone should have one, or two.
